JSON Schemas

The shipped JSON Schemas are available both from the package and at stable public URLs:

text
https://scrollcase.dev/schema/v3/target.schema.json
https://scrollcase.dev/schema/v3/scroll.schema.json
https://scrollcase.dev/schema/v3/box-manifest.schema.json
https://scrollcase.dev/schema/v3/release-manifest.schema.json
https://scrollcase.dev/schema/v3/channel-manifest.schema.json
https://scrollcase.dev/schema/v3/revocations-manifest.schema.json
https://scrollcase.dev/schema/v3/signed-document.schema.json

The documentation build fails unless these public files are byte-identical to src/contract/schema/, so the npm package remains the single source.

Package imports

Node can import an individual schema through the package export:

js
import scrollSchema from 'scrollcase/contract/schema/scroll.schema.json'
  with { type: 'json' };

Or resolve a shipped file without relying on JSON module syntax:

js
import { readFile } from 'node:fs/promises';
import { schemaUrl } from 'scrollcase/contract';

const scrollSchema = JSON.parse(await readFile(schemaUrl('scroll'), 'utf8'));

Offline validation

Absolute $id and $ref values identify the same schemas whether validation is online or offline. An offline validator must register every referenced document locally under its published $id; it must not fetch the network during validation.

js
import Ajv2020 from 'ajv/dist/2020.js';
import targetSchema from 'scrollcase/contract/schema/target.schema.json'
  with { type: 'json' };
import scrollSchema from 'scrollcase/contract/schema/scroll.schema.json'
  with { type: 'json' };

const ajv = new Ajv2020({ strict: true, allErrors: true });
ajv.addSchema(targetSchema);
const validateScroll = ajv.compile(scrollSchema);

if (!validateScroll(scroll)) throw new Error(ajv.errorsText(validateScroll.errors));

Register release-manifest.schema.json before box-manifest.schema.json, because the latter references the release provenance definition. Fragment references after # resolve inside the registered document.

Generated TypeScript types

scrollcase/contract/types contains declarations generated from these schemas. Contributors run:

sh
npm run types
npm test

Never hand-edit src/contract/types/index.d.ts; the drift test checks the generated output.

Compatibility

All active schemas describe schemaVersion: 3, and are published under /schema/v3/. A v3 verifier refuses a v1 or a v2 document by name rather than reinterpreting it: they are different artefacts with different rebuilds ahead of them. Target IDs, document-kind strings, payload encoding, signature algorithm and golden fixtures never change silently at an existing $id; a breaking change gets a new schema version instead.

Version 2 is still readable

The version 2 schemas remain served, verbatim, at /schema/v2/. Every scroll, release and box built under version 2 carries one of those URLs in its own $schema, and an $id that stopped resolving would break editor validation and any tool that dereferences it. "Immutable" is a promise about the artefacts as much as about the format.

They are frozen: nothing generates or checks them, because there is nothing left to keep them in step with. They are not an alternative to build against — a version 2 box is rebuilt from its scroll under version 3 — and for that reason /.well-known/api-catalog lists version 3 only.
